How to make it

  • Combine all ingredients except wings and boil for 2 minutes.
  • In a foil lined baking dish, place wings and pour sauce over them.
  • As the wings bake, baste them every 10 minutes with sauce.
  • When wings are done; approximately 35 minutes at 350 degrees, remove from pan.
  • Pour sauce into a pan and boil until only half remains.
  • Pour sauce over wings, toss to coat, serve immediately.
